             The global mental health crisis, worsened by the digital age's detachment, highlights the need for real human connections. This project offers a refuge for those seeking genuine interaction online, inspired by the art of correspondence. 

Users send heartfelt messages to strangers, visualized through generative coding based on emotions, location, and weather. The platform aims to provide moments of positivity, helping people navigate challenges while appreciating both visual and written art.

             Đà Lạt — City of Arts is a vibrant map designed to promote sustainable and ethical tourism by guiding visitors to the city's most artistically significant spots. Serving as both a travel guide and a keepsake, it highlights Đà Lạt's key historical, cultural, and aesthetic landmarks. 

This initiative aims to position Đà Lạt as a leader in cultural tourism in Southeast Asia. The map is available in both Vietnamese and English, with opportunities for sponsors to participate through advertising and collaborations.

             to_morrow is a collaborative project by Behalf Studio and Vietnam Festival of Creativity & Design 2021, created during the social distancing months of Saigon. During such a strange time when the community is most disconnected and distressed, this project aspires to provide the participants with a platform to express their creativity, and encourage people to vocalize what the future means for them and the collectives in which they belong through the mean of social media.

We prompted users to answer the question: “How can your creativity today affect the future of to_morrow?” with their creative submissions as Instagram posts. The engine then collected and reimagined the outcomes into bespoke modules (named Outlook). Every Outlook is a dynamic and animated building block that would ultimately contribute towards the bigger artwork — representing the collective creative future.

             Republish, a self-initiated project by Behalf, seeks to unearth and revive Vietnamese typographic remnants, crafting a curated collection of free fonts and storytelling elements to deepen understanding of Vietnamese culture.

Targeting young creatives and culture enthusiasts, the foundry-like website balances a fun and engaging aesthetic with informative and editorial content.
